I have a 10 lb neutered male chihuahua. He's 2.5 years old. He is having fear-based aggression problems and I'm running out of ideas on how to help him.
He's always been weary of strangers when out on a walk. I always have him leashed. About 50% of the time he will just scoot as far away as he can get on the leash as we pass people. this is fine with me. The other 50% of the time, though, he will be barking and trying to lunge at the people. I've noticed it seems to be the noisier people (either on a bike, click-y shoes, talking, etc.) are the ones he lunges at. the quiet people he just tries to keep a distance from.
Lately, though, he's getting much worse. He still seems to just scurry away from quiet people. With the other half, though, his bark is much more "fierce sounding" and I really have to hold him back from them as they pass. I actually do fear that he might bite if he could get to them.
I have tried my best to socialize him. I take him on lots of walks, take him to petsmart. I live alone but try to have him spend as much time as possible with friends so he is around other people.
I've tried to take treats on a walk with me and treat him as strangers approach, but for the most part, he isn't interested in food when he's outside...even though he gobbles anything and everything at home.
Any recommendations?
